New "Mini Series" Art
Hey guys,
I have been hard at work, working on a new "Mini Series" of ready to hang, original artwork. So far, there is a star based series called "Reaching for the Stars" and a heart based series called "Reaching for Love". I have just added 7 of them to my etsy store for sale. They are made with stretched canvas (4X4), acrylic paint, wax pastels, fabric, lace remnants and sealed with beeswax. Beeswax (one of my favorite mediums) not only protects the piece but it also adds awesome texture and a wonderful luminosity to the pieces. The photos do not do these pieces justice at all. They are GORGEOUS in person. I think they have a magical quality to them especially when hung in groupings. Enjoy!
